Abstract
An innovative miniature rectangular cavity with an infinitely thin meander line on a stratified medium is presented. It is designed to be a quarter-wave section of the shielded meander line. The dyadic Green's function for a rectangular cavity with a stratified medium is derived by a new method. Based on the simplification of the dyadic Green's function, the input impedance of the coaxial lineexcited rectangular cavity is determined by a multi-filament methodof- moments solution. Good numerical results are observed and the rectangular cavity is proved to be a quarter-wave section of shielded meander line, grounded at one end and open-circuited at the other.
